Yoda’s Unparalleled Longevity
Yoda's species is known for having one of the longest natural lifespans in the galaxy, surpassed only by the Gun'dai. In Return of the Jedi, when Yoda passes away, he is 900 years old—making him the oldest character ever seen in the Star Wars canon. This means he spent hundreds of years training and gaining invaluable experience as an individual Jedi, learning and adapting to the ever-changing nature of the Force.

The Loss to Darth Sidious
The reason for Yoda's eventual loss to Darth Sidious can be attributed to two major factors:
1. Lack of Time: Clone reinforcements were on their way, and Yoda could not afford to get caught. As such, he hastily chose to retreat, leaving Sidious as the victor. 2. Age and the Dark Side: Yoda was old, possibly even by his own species' standards. Sidious, on the other hand, was old but empowered by the Dark Side, giving him a lethal advantage.Remove these two factors, and the outcome would have been different. Yoda would have easily defeated Sidious, demonstrating the immense power and mastery he possessed.
